         Mr. Viwat Tanghong, Deputy Permanent Secretary of the Ministry of Labor, presided over the opening of the trilateral workshop on ILO Convention No. 188 and the Draft Fisheries Labor Act … by the cooperation between the Ministry of Labor and the International Labor Organization Under the Ship to Shore Rights program at the Princess Park Suites Hotel, Bangkok, said the current issue of trade was not viewed only by exporters or manufacturers but looking to the production line, Production process Acquisition of raw materials, including labor in the production line. Are there forced labor trafficking and the violation of labor rights? These things must be eliminated. In Thailand, especially in terms of fisheries, which are major exporters, followed by Norway, China and Vietnam, both raw and processed.

 

            In case of errors or defects in the production, processing or acquisition of raw materials. The impact will occur on the products exported to countries. The International Labor Organization (ILO) has adopted the ILO Convention No. 188 on Fisheries in 2007. The Ministry of Labor has been working on this Convention for about two years, in cooperation with the International Labor Organization. The law is relevant. The provisions of the law are to be amended and affect the operator if you still stand with what is there without looking at the changing world including external trade. If the impact on the trade of the country, it should be adjusted to be able to export and sell goods. And the change of operators is another important factor that needs to be discussed as well.
So today it is going to be a broad consultation to acknowledge the opinions of the relevant government agencies and entrepreneurs to allow the working group to consider the drafting of the law or to amend the existing legislation, it is necessary to adhere to ILO Convention 188 and lead to the development of a country that is not deprived of trade in the world market and can stand with the export goods for sale abroad to the economy of the country and entrepreneurs in the fisheries sector, he said in the end.
